When the international private Elementary School does not issue ED Visa paperwork, what do parents do?

Apply for guardian visa and dependent for child?

Retirement visa and dependent if possible, not sure

DTV and child on DTV dependent afterwards if granted

or better options? 

 

What is the best option, in terms of amount of paperwork, acceptance at borders later, hassle when extending, cost, ....

Any parents here who can share experiences?

So, the absolute simplest is going to be to do nothing.  There is no overstay fine for children under 15, and no banning for children under 18.  So you bring them in visa exempt and let them go on overstay.  There are some schools that will only let children attend if they are on a valid visa/extension though.

 

I would say the next best option would be DTV and dependent DTV. Right now there is no paperwork required after the initial application and you will just have to do border bounces for 5 years. 

 

The most permanent solution would be the retirement visa and dependent though.
